PDR technicians utilize a range of specialized devices to massage the damage from the within the panel, which progressively pops the damage out. In many cases, unique adhesive tabs or plastic wedges may be made use of to aid aid in the damage elimination procedure. As soon as the damage has actually been removed, the service technician will then use a range of brightening techniques to blend the repair location with the rest of the panel.

I'm unsure I can offer you a conclusive solution, but I can give you info which may help. Possibly a little understanding of just how paintless damage fixing (PDR) functions. Primarily, the repair individual locates little holes in the automobile where they can access the panel they are dealing with with long, thin devices, which have a variety of ends on them.
After that the placed lights/mirrors in the area of the dent so they can see the level of the damage through reflective methods. They will certainly then make use of the the inserted device to push the dent out. They'll force it a little bit previous "level" to address make sure that the dent will certainly create back and stay where they desire it.

It usually isn't the size of the dent which makes the distinction, but instead the kind of dent and where the dent lies. If a damage takes place on an edge or edge (ie: a fender crease), it isn't a candidate for PDR. The PDR fixing individual can not recreate the crease.
If the damages take place in the roof of the auto, PRD becomes problematic since this area of the car is tough to reach without a great deal of taking apart of the inside of the automobile. paintless dent removal. This is additionally possibly the worst hit section of the cars and truck (most of the times), so it's a double whammy, I think
